* Michael Prokop <news at michael-prokop.at> [20080213 12:30]:

> recent isolinux versions work fine with current linux kernels on
> current hardware. But on older hardware there isn't a bootsplash
> visible at all - like if there isn't a CD in the tray. :(
[...]

Alright, looks like we¹ located the problem: the /boot/isolinux/
directory seems to be too big for older systems. It was about 12MB
of space. Now I've minimized the content of /boot/isolinux/ and
isolinux version 3.61 seems to work fine on older hardware again.

HPA, do you have any idea for the reason of this problem? Maybe this
could be mentioned somewhere in the docs, so other users don't fall
into this trap?
